FREE BACK TO SCHOOL COVID-19 RELATED STORIES:
More and more states and cities have put together plans for going back to school for the 2020-2021 school year. Each area in the country has somewhat different plans. Some are starting out with 100% distance learning, some are implementing a hybrid model and others are going back to in person learning with modifications. As we start to go back, using any of those approaches, children are going to need INFORMATION. What will they see that is different? What are the new norms? Are masks required? What about on the bus?
As humans, we all thrive on routine. Children's (and adults) routines have been disrupted over these past several months. Stories can help ALL children understand what is going on around them. Information about their new routines can reduce anxiety and fear. This will lead to smoother transitions into the new routine.
I've listed all of the COVID-19 stories that relate to schools here for easier access for parents and educators. When I write more stories that pertain to school, I will add them to this list. I wish you all well as we embark on this new school year. Stay well!
